

On sale
1878 products
Showing 457 - 480 of 1878 products
Showing 457 - 480 of 1878 products
Display
View
Save £4.46
Sale price£22.49
Regular price£26.95
3 reviews
Save 41%
Sale priceFrom £22.49
Regular price£37.95
2 reviews
Save £3.46
Sale price£21.49
Regular price£24.95
126 reviews
Filters (0)
















































